1. Biography of Taylor Swift

Taylor Alison Swift was born on December 13, 1989, in Reading, Pennsylvania. She started her music career at a young age, moving to Nashville to pursue her dreams of becoming a country music star. Taylor quickly gained recognition with her self-titled debut album, released in 2006, which showcased her talent as a singer-songwriter.

2. Early Life and Career Beginnings

Taylor Swift's interest in music began at an early age. Influenced by her grandmother, an opera singer, Taylor started writing songs when she was just six years old. By the age of 14, she had signed a music publishing deal with Sony/ATV, making her the youngest signing in the company's history.

In 2006, she released her debut album, which included hits like "Tim McGraw" and "Teardrops on My Guitar." The album was a commercial success and established Taylor as a rising star in the country music scene.

2.1 Rise to Fame

Swift's rise to fame was meteoric. With her second album, "Fearless," released in 2008, she became the first female country artist to win the Grammy Award for Album of the Year. The album featured chart-topping singles such as "Love Story" and "You Belong With Me," further solidifying her status as a household name.

2.2 Transition to Pop Music

As her career progressed, Taylor began to incorporate pop elements into her music. This shift was particularly evident in her fifth studio album, "1989," released in 2014, which marked her official transition from country to pop. The album was a commercial success, featuring hits like "Shake It Off" and "Blank Space."

4. Lyrical Themes and Storytelling

One of Taylor Swift's defining characteristics as an artist is her ability to tell compelling stories through her lyrics. Her songs often draw from personal experiences, relationships, and the complexities of life.

4.1 Personal Narratives

Many of Taylor's songs are autobiographical, offering a glimpse into her life and emotions. This authenticity resonates with listeners, making her music relatable and impactful.

4.2 Social Issues

In addition to personal themes, Taylor has also addressed social issues in her music, such as feminism, mental health, and the importance of self-acceptance. Her willingness to speak out on these topics has further endeared her to fans.
